leverage normalized data for secrets

This commit is contained in:
Travis Glenn Hansen 2019-11-25 10:38:50 -07:00
parent 78fa1d8f2e
commit 6315f29437
1 changed files with 3 additions and 2 deletions

View File

@ -294,10 +294,11 @@ class CsiBaseDriver {
// create DB entry // create DB entry
let nodeDB = {}; let nodeDB = {};
const nodeDBKeyPrefix = "node-db."; const nodeDBKeyPrefix = "node-db.";
for (const key in call.request.secrets) { const normalizedSecrets = this.getNormalizedParameters(call.request.secrets);
for (const key in normalizedSecrets) {
if (key.startsWith(nodeDBKeyPrefix)) { if (key.startsWith(nodeDBKeyPrefix)) {
nodeDB[key.substr(nodeDBKeyPrefix.length)] = nodeDB[key.substr(nodeDBKeyPrefix.length)] =
call.request.secrets[key]; normalizedSecrets[key];
} }
} }
await iscsi.iscsiadm.createNodeDBEntry( await iscsi.iscsiadm.createNodeDBEntry(